In back of the new $25 million Chaska Curling Center, which opened in December 2015, is a world you don’t see very well from the road, nor from inside the Crooked Pint, which is the restaurant inside the Curling Center. |
Most people inside the Crooked Pint are watching curling activities on the ice on the other side of a see-through wall of glass. |
I made an effort to attend the recent Fire and Ice activities at this location the weekend of July 22nd, but with the temperature over 100 degrees on Friday and a drenching deluge most of Saturday, I didn’t succeed. |
Instead, we ate popcorn and chicken wings in the air conditioned Crooked Pint and then, on our way back to my air conditioned car, I took pictures of this hidden world near Victoria. |
